What are the instructions for submitting this form?

To submit Form 8937, you need to complete the form accurately and include accompanying statements as required. Once completed, send the form to the Department of the Treasury, Internal Revenue Service, Ogden, UT 84201-0054. For email or fax submissions, refer directly to the IRS guidelines for the respective department handling such returns.

What is the purpose of this form?

The purpose of Form 8937 is to provide the IRS with detailed information regarding organizational actions that impact the basis of securities. It ensures that U.S. taxpayers report these adjustments accurately to comply with tax obligations. Understanding the implications of these actions helps taxpayers manage their investments and tax filings appropriately.

Tell me about this form and its components and fields line-by-line.

Form 8937 contains several fields designed to capture critical information about the issuer and the organizational actions undertaken. Each section requires specific data to ensure accurate tax reporting.
fields
  • 1. Issuer's name: The name of the organization providing the information.
  • 2. Employer Identification Number (EIN): The unique identifier assigned to the organization for tax purposes.
  • 3. Contact information: Details of the individual who can provide additional information.
  • 4. Date of action: The date on which the organizational action occurred.
  • 5. Classification and description: Type and nature of the organizational action.

How do I know when to use this form?

Form 8937 should be used when an organization has undertaken actions that impact the basis of securities held by shareholders. Typically, this form is required during corporate mergers, reorganizations, or other significant events. Understanding this form's usage is vital for compliant tax reporting.
fields
  • 1. Mergers and Acquisitions: Required when an organization merges with or acquires another entity.
  • 2. Change of Corporate Structure: Used when there is a significant change to the organization’s corporate structure.
  • 3. Tax Adjustments: Necessary for reporting adjustments affecting the tax basis of securities.
